

The Bronx Is Burning
In the summer of 1977, New York was a city in crisis. Paralyzed by a citywide blackout, political strife, and the Son of Sam killing spree, the Big Apple was burning. Rising out of this troubled urban landscape to bring hope and inspiration came one of baseball's most storied franchises, The New York Yankees.

2. Team in Turmoil
Billy and George have a meeting to try and smooth things over before the beginning of the 1977 season. Mayor Abraham D. Beame sets up his new Omega task force to try and catch the Son of Sam serial killer. Reggie continues to alienate himself from his teammates.

3. Time for a Change?
The clash of egos between Billy Martin, Reggie Jackson and George Steinbrenner begin to take its toll on the Yankee team. George is considering firing Billy (again) and the "Son of Sam" killer continues his rampage.
